Broadway, Cotswolds

Often described as one of the most beautiful villages in England, Broadway lies at the foot of the Worcestershire hills and forms the gateway to the northern Cotswolds. Its wide, tree-lined High Street is lined with golden Cotswold stone buildings, charming tearooms, boutique shops, and traditional inns, creating an atmosphere that feels both timeless and welcoming. Broadway has long inspired artists, writers, and travellers with its natural beauty and gentle pace of life. The village’s history stretches back to Roman times, and its carefully preserved architecture reflects centuries of rural heritage. Visitors can explore independent galleries, enjoy leisurely countryside walks, or sample local produce in cosy cafés and acclaimed restaurants. Nearby, the famous Broadway Tower offers panoramic views across several counties, while the surrounding hills and footpaths make it a perfect destination for walkers and nature lovers. Whether visiting for a weekend escape or a longer stay, Broadway captures the essence of the Cotswolds — elegance, tradition, and charm in equal measure.

Other Villages & Towns by Broadway

Just a short distance from Broadway, you’ll find some of the Cotswolds’ most picturesque villages. Broad Campden enchants visitors with its thatched cottages and tranquil lanes, perfect for a peaceful stroll. Nearby Stanton is a classic Cotswold gem, with honey-coloured stone houses and sweeping views across the countryside. Snowshill, famous for its National Trust manor and beautiful gardens, offers a glimpse into traditional rural life. Meanwhile, Stanway delights with its grand manor house and the tallest gravity-fed fountain in Britain. Each village has its own charm, making them ideal for day trips from Broadway and a true taste of the Cotswolds.

Car Parking in Broadway

Finding parking in Broadway is generally straightforward, with several convenient options available for visitors exploring this charming Cotswold village. The main long-stay car park is located just off the High Street, offering easy access to shops, cafés, and attractions. There’s also short-stay parking closer to the village centre, ideal for quick visits or coffee stops. Charges are reasonable, and most car parks provide public toilets and accessible spaces. During busy weekends and holidays, it’s best to arrive early, as Broadway is a popular destination. Many nearby hotels and inns also offer guest parking for overnight stays.
